How to Game Share Games on PS4: Can I share my PS Plus benefits?

Yes, when you game share games on PS4, the PS Plus benefits from the account set as the primary PS4 extend to all other users on that console. This means your friend on your primary PS4 can enjoy online multiplayer and monthly free games, even with their own non-PS Plus account. It's a great added bonus to game sharing.

What happens if I deactivate my primary PS4?

If you deactivate your primary PS4 while game sharing, other users on that console will lose access to your digital games. You can then set another PS4 as your primary. Your games will still be accessible to you on any PS4 you log into, but only you can play them on a non-primary console, and only while online.

Do I need to be online to play shared games on PS4?

The requirement to be online when you game share games on PS4 depends on the console. If you are playing games from an account that has designated your console as its 'Primary PS4,' you can play those games offline. However, if you are the account owner playing your own games on a non-primary console, you must be online to verify licenses.

Can I share DLC and add-ons through PS4 game sharing?

Yes, when you game share games on PS4, generally most DLC and add-ons are also shared. These digital content items are tied to the game's license. As long as the primary PS4 setup allows access to the base game, it usually extends to its associated downloadable content for other users on that primary console.

Understanding How to Game Share Games on PS4

Game sharing on PS4 essentially allows two consoles to share digital purchases from one PlayStation Network account. One specific console is designated as the 'Primary PS4' for that account. This crucial setup grants all users on that primary console access to the account's digital games. It’s a wonderfully efficient system for friends or family seeking to maximize their gaming options and enjoy titles together.

Setting Up Your PS4 for Game Sharing Successfully

To successfully initiate how to game share games on PS4, you'll need to activate your friend's console as your primary PS4. On their PlayStation 4, log in using your own PlayStation Network account details. Then, navigate to the Settings menu, select Account Management, and choose Activate as Your Primary PS4. Confirm this activation carefully. This action provides your friend's console with full access to your entire digital game library, even when your account is offline.

  • Log in with your PSN ID on your friend's PS4 console.

  • Access the 'Settings' menu from the PS4 dashboard.

  • Select 'Account Management' from the list of options.

  • Choose 'Activate as Your Primary PS4' to proceed.

  • Click 'Activate' to finalize the primary console setting.

  • Once activated, you can safely log out of your account on their PS4.

Conversely, on your own PlayStation 4, you will log into your friend's PSN account. Critically, do NOT activate their account as the Primary PS4 on your console. Instead, simply download the games you wish to play directly from their library while logged into their profile. After the games are downloaded, you can switch back to your personal account and enjoy those titles. For you to play their shared games, your friend must keep their account logged in on their own designated primary console.

Understanding Limitations of How to Game Share Games on PS4

While game sharing is fantastic, it does have a few limitations to keep in mind when you game share games on PS4. Only one console can be activated as primary for a specific PSN account at any given time. If you activate a new primary PS4, the previous one will automatically deactivate. Also, internet connection issues or server maintenance can sometimes temporarily disrupt access to shared games, requiring caution and awareness.

Does game sharing on PS4 affect trophy progress?

No, game sharing on PS4 does not affect individual trophy progress. When you game share games on PS4, each player uses their own PSN account to play the shared games. Trophies earned are tied to the specific PSN account that unlocks them. Your personal trophy collection will remain separate and unaffected by your friend's progress on shared titles.

How do I stop game sharing on my PS4?

To stop game sharing on your PS4, simply deactivate the console where your account is set as the primary PS4. Go to Settings > Account Management > Activate as Your Primary PS4 > Deactivate. This action will revoke access to your digital games from that console for other users. It's a straightforward process for regaining full control over how you game share games on ps4.
